Aké je použitie príkazu Xargs v systéme Linux?

Príkaz xargs sa používa v prostredí UNIX na konverziu vstupu zo štandardného vstupu na argumenty na príkaz. Inými slovami, pomocou xargs sa výstup príkazu použije ako vstup iného príkazu.

Čo robí xargs v Linuxe?

xargs (skratka pre „eXtended ARGuments“) je príkaz pre Unix a väčšinu unixových operačných systémov používa sa na vytváranie a vykonávanie príkazov zo štandardného vstupu. Prevádza vstup zo štandardného vstupu na argumenty na príkaz.

Ako používať xargs Linux?

10 príkladov príkazov Xargs v systéme Linux / UNIX

  1. Základný príklad Xargs. …
  2. Zadajte oddeľovač pomocou voľby -d. …
  3. Obmedzte výstup na riadok pomocou voľby -n. …
  4. Vyzvať používateľa pred spustením pomocou voľby -p. …
  5. Vyhnite sa predvolenému /bin/echo pre prázdny vstup pomocou voľby -r. …
  6. Vytlačte príkaz spolu s výstupom pomocou voľby -t. …
  7. Skombinujte Xargs s príkazom Nájsť.

Ako môžem použiť xargs a grep?

Skombinujte xarg s grep

Použite xargs s príkaz grep na vyhľadanie reťazca v zozname súborov poskytuje príkaz find. Vyššie uvedený príklad vyhľadal všetky súbory s príponou . txt a presmeroval ich do xargs, ktorý na nich potom vykonal príkaz grep.

Čo robí xargs WC?

2 odpovede. wc kombinuje celkové riadky všetkých súborov, ktoré boli odovzdané do is ako argumenty. xargs zhromažďuje riadky zo vstupu a vkladá ich všetky naraz ako jednu sadu viacerých argumentov do wc, takže získate súčet všetkých týchto súborov.

Ako môžem použiť funkciu find v systéme Linux?

Príkaz find je používané na vyhľadávanie a vyhľadajte zoznam súborov a adresárov na základe podmienok, ktoré zadáte pre súbory, ktoré zodpovedajú argumentom. príkaz find možno použiť v rôznych podmienkach, napríklad môžete nájsť súbory podľa oprávnení, používateľov, skupín, typov súborov, dátumu, veľkosti a ďalších možných kritérií.

Aké xargs 0?

tlač0 | xargs -0 ozvena. -0 hovorí xargs jednu vec: “Neoddeľujte vstup medzerami, ale znakom NULL”. Je to užitočné zvyčajne v kombinácii s find, keď potrebujete manipulovať so súbormi a/alebo adresármi, ktoré obsahujú medzeru vo svojom názve. Existuje viac príkazov, ktoré môžu hrať s -print0 – napríklad grep -z .

Čo znamená Linux?

Pre tento konkrétny prípad znamená nasledujúci kód: Niekto s užívateľským menom „používateľ“ sa prihlásil do počítača s názvom hostiteľa „Linux-003“. „~“ – predstavuje domovský priečinok používateľa, konvenčne by to bol /home/user/, kde „user“ je meno používateľa, môže byť čokoľvek ako /home/johnsmith.

Aké je použitie awk v Linuxe?

Awk je pomôcka, ktorá umožňuje programátorovi písať malé, ale efektívne programy vo forme príkazov, ktoré definujú textové vzory, ktoré sa majú hľadať v každom riadku dokumentu, a akciu, ktorá sa má vykonať, keď sa nájde zhoda v dokumente. riadok. Awk sa väčšinou používa na skenovanie a spracovanie vzorov.

Beží xargs paralelne?

xargs spustí prvé dva príkazy paralelnea potom vždy, keď sa jeden z nich ukončí, spustí sa ďalší, až kým sa nedokončí celá práca. Rovnakú myšlienku možno zovšeobecniť na toľko procesorov, koľko máte po ruke. Zovšeobecňuje aj iné zdroje okrem procesorov.

Ako funguje grep v Linuxe?

Grep je príkaz Linux / Unix-line nástroj používaný na vyhľadávanie reťazca znakov v zadanom súbore. Vzor vyhľadávania textu sa nazýva regulárny výraz. Keď nájde zhodu, vytlačí riadok s výsledkom. Príkaz grep je užitočný pri prehľadávaní veľkých protokolových súborov.

Ako používať Zgrep Linux?

Zgrep je príkaz Linuxu, ktorý sa používa na vyhľadávanie obsahu komprimovaného súboru bez jeho rozbalenia. Tento príkaz možno použiť s ďalšími možnosťami na extrahovanie údajov zo súboru, ako sú zástupné znaky.

Páči sa vám tento príspevok? Zdieľajte prosím so svojimi priateľmi:
OS dnes